Understanding Your Goals and Betting Profile
Before diving into specific strategies, take a step back and think about your motivations and risk appetite. Not every football bettor is the same, and the “best” strategy often depends on what you want from your betting experience.
Are you betting for entertainment, or are you aiming for consistent profit? According to a 2022 YouGov survey, 58% of football bettors in the UK bet primarily for fun, while only 17% identified profit as their main goal. Your answer will influence how aggressive or conservative you should be with your strategy.
Equally important is your risk profile. Some strategies require a large bankroll and high tolerance for losing streaks, while others are designed to minimize volatility. Ask yourself:
- How much money can I afford to lose without stress? - Do I prefer frequent small wins or the excitement of bigger, less frequent payouts? - How much time can I dedicate to research and analysis each week?By defining your objectives and constraints, you’ll filter out strategies that don’t fit your lifestyle or financial goals.

Evaluating Strategy Suitability: Practical Steps
Now that you know the landscape, how do you actually select and test a strategy? Here’s a step-by-step process:
1. $1 Dive into the specifics of each strategy. Read guides, watch tutorials, and follow expert discussions. For example, if you’re interested in value betting, understand how to spot “mispriced” odds and use tools like OddsPortal to compare bookmakers. 2. $1 Before risking real money, track your chosen strategy with a virtual bankroll for at least 1-2 months. Record all bets, results, and your thought process. This helps you iron out mistakes without financial risk. 3. $1 Begin with low stakes, even if you have a large bankroll. This builds confidence and discipline. For instance, the average beginner loses around £156 in their first three months, according to a 2023 UK Gambling Commission report—so starting small is wise. 4. $1 After a trial period, review your performance. Did your actual results match expectations? Were there emotional challenges or unexpected risks? Adjust your approach if necessary. 5. $1 Once you’re comfortable and seeing consistent results, slowly increase your stakes. No single strategy guarantees profits in football betting—every approach has strengths and weaknesses. In fact, many successful bettors blend several techniques to suit different match types, market conditions, or promotional opportunities.
For example, you might use value betting on major leagues where you have deep statistical knowledge, while applying matched betting to take advantage of bookmaker bonuses on less familiar matches. Or, you may combine flat-stake betting for regular season games with occasional in-play trades during high-profile fixtures.
Diversifying your approach can help reduce variance and protect your bankroll. A 2021 study by the University of Nevada found that bettors who diversified across three or more strategies were 23% less likely to experience “bankroll bust” events compared to those relying on a single method.
Remember, flexibility and ongoing learning are crucial. The football betting landscape evolves with rule changes, player transfers, and shifting odds algorithms. The best bettors are always adapting.
